MT46V64M4FG-75E:G TR Description

MT46V64M4FG-75E:G TR Description

The MT46V64M4FG-75E:G TR is a high-performance, 256 Mbit DRAM memory IC designed for demanding applications requiring fast access times and reliable performance. Manufactured by Micron Technology Inc., this device features a parallel memory interface and is packaged in a 60FBGA format, making it suitable for surface-mount applications. The memory is organized as 64M x 4, providing a robust solution for systems needing substantial memory capacity. With an access time of 750 picoseconds and a clock frequency of 133 MHz, the MT46V64M4FG-75E:G TR ensures rapid data retrieval and processing. The device operates within a supply voltage range of 2.3V to 2.7V and is rated for an operating temperature range of 0°C to 70°C, making it suitable for a variety of environmental conditions. The MT46V64M4FG-75E:G TR is REACH unaffected and has a moisture sensitivity level (MSL) of 2 (1 Year), ensuring compliance with regulatory standards and reliability in storage and handling.

MT46V64M4FG-75E:G TR Features

  • Memory Size and Organization: 256 Mbit, organized as 64M x 4, providing a large memory capacity in a compact form factor.
  • Fast Access Time: 750 picoseconds access time ensures rapid data retrieval, enhancing system performance.
  • Clock Frequency: 133 MHz clock frequency supports high-speed operations, making it ideal for applications requiring quick data processing.
  • Voltage Range: Operates within a supply voltage range of 2.3V to 2.7V, offering flexibility in power supply design.
  • Operating Temperature: Suitable for a wide temperature range of 0°C to 70°C, ensuring reliability in various environmental conditions.
  • Moisture Sensitivity Level: MSL 2 (1 Year) ensures the device remains reliable during storage and handling.
  • Compliance: REACH unaffected and classified under ECCN EAR99, ensuring compliance with regulatory standards.
  • Memory Interface: Parallel interface for straightforward integration with existing systems.
  • Write Cycle Time: 15ns write cycle time for efficient data writing operations.
  • Packaging: Tape & Reel (TR) packaging for convenient handling and automated assembly processes.
